Software Engineer
Job Description
Overview:
The selected Software Engineer will perform in a lead engineering role for a Joint Emergent Operational Need (JEON) project supporting a contact tracing initiative that is augmented with Bluetooth low energy and ultra-wideband wearable proximity logging devices. The candidate will be responsible for supporting full lifecycle systems engineering efforts to include automated test and analysis for shipboard and garrison-based contact tracing systems and subsystems supporting a distributed secure IoT platform.
Responsibilities Include:
- Execute software life-cycle processes including requirements analysis, architecture definition, software design, development oversight, and automated testing
- Perform data analysis and design inspection to solve element and system level issues
- Communicate engineering requirements to developers; collaborate on solutions to overcome implementation constraints
- Serve as an effective liaison between the detailed tasking performed by the engineers and technical leadership
- Create and maintain systems engineering artifacts to model system behavior
- Lead the architecture and technical implementation of a net-centric scalable IoT system that can operate in connected and disconnected states.
- Take up end to end responsibility for system enhancements and features that are planned for FOC.
- Responsible for interfacing with Program Managers for planning and providing regular status updates.
- Lead the technical evaluation of platforms and technologies, tools, architecture and design, performance analysis, and vendor selection.
Requirements
- 7+ years' experience in the development of complex software driven systems for the DOD
- Bachelor's Degree in Information Technology, Computer Science, Computer Engineering, Electrical Engineering, Systems Engineering, Physics, or Math; Master's Degree in Engineering or other technical field highly desired
- Ability to lead the logical and systematic conversion of customer or program requirements into solutions that acknowledge technical, schedule, and cost constraints
- Lead the technical evaluation of platforms and technologies, tools, architecture and design, performance analysis, and vendor selection.
- Experience with DOD networks, software and system development
- Experience with the development of processes and tools used to support analysis and test of system functionality and performance during development
- Experience in operations/performance analyses of complex DoD Information Systems and/or Military Health Systems
- Ability to interface with customers from both a technical and programmatic context
- Ability to work closely with Program Managers and Chief Engineers to document, manage and communicate systems and software requirements
- 8570 Compliant
- Must have or be able to obtain a Secret Clearance
Preferred Skills:
- Experience with IoT systems
- Knowledge of Military Heath System programs, practices, and assets
- Demonstrated good written and verbal communication skills.
- Deep understanding of distributed and/or Federated Cloud Native Microservices principles and best practices.
- Hands-on development experience with AWS cloud.
- Experience in Configuration Management and DevSecOps
- Experience in various database technologies like Cassandra, MongoDB, PostgreSQL or MySQL.
- Experience with DoD cybersecurity and authentication requirements
- Experience in Graph Database Technologies such as Neo4J or Neptune
- Experience with networking protocols and standard IoT protocols.
Benefits
- Long Term Disability
- Basic Life Insurance
- Basic Accidental Death & Dismemberment Insurance
- Direct Payroll Deposit
- Leave Accrual
- Holidays
Optional Benefits
- Short Term Disability
- Additional (Voluntary) Life Insurance
- Additional (Voluntary) AD&D Insurance
- 401(k)
- Medical Coverage
- Dental Coverage
- Vision Care Plan
- Flexible Spending Account Plan
- Online Training
- AFLAC Supplementary Insurances
Reasonable Accommodation Statement
If you require reasonable accommodation in completing this application, interviewing, completing any pre-employment testing, or otherwise participating in the employee selection process, please direct your inquiries to [email protected]. (Examples of reasonable accommodation include making a change to the application process or work procedures, providing documents in an alternate format, using a sign language interpreter, or using specialized equipment)
Date Posted
10/05/2022
Views
9
Similar Jobs
Software Architecture Engineering and Cloud Computing Engineer - The Aerospace Corporation
Views in the last 30 days - 0
The Aerospace Corporation is seeking a Senior Project Engineer with expertise in software architecture engineering and cloud computing The role involv...
View DetailsPrincipal / Lead Software Engineer- RUST (Algorithmic and Mathematics) - m/w/d - HERE Technologies
Views in the last 30 days - 0
HERE Technologies is seeking a Principal Software Engineer to lead the development of extended services for their VRP solver Tour Planning The role in...
View DetailsSenior Software Engineer (Scala/Java) - HERE Technologies
Views in the last 30 days - 0
HERE Technologies is seeking an experienced backend engineer with strong Java or Scala skills to join the Map Processing Pipelines team The role invol...
View DetailsSoftware Engineering Manager - Cargill
Views in the last 30 days - 0
The Software Engineering Manager job involves setting goals for a team responsible for software project development and delivery ensuring quality stan...
View DetailsLead Technical Support Engineer - HERE Technologies
Views in the last 30 days - 0
This role Senior Technical Support Engineer at HERE Technologies involves supporting a diverse portfolio of products and services acting as a technica...
View DetailsSales Development Representative - UK (Remote) - Dscout
Views in the last 30 days - 0
Dscout is a company that specializes in experience research solutions helping innovative companies like Salesforce Sonos Groupon and Best Buy to build...
View Details